    Document: The prognostic effect of eIF3f on the survival rate of GC patients was investigated by comparing the survival rate of patients with high or low levels of eIF3f protein expression in tumors using Kaplan-Meier survival curves and log-rank test. Univariate Cox regression analysis showed that clinical variables, including tumor size (logrank, P = 0.03; Figure 2a) , tumor recurrence (log-rank, P <0.01; Figure 2b ), and eIF3f expression (log-rank, P = 0.04; Figure 2c ) were all significantly associated with overall survival ( Table 2 ). Data indicates that high expression of eIF3f protein was a significant prognostic factor for better survival of GC patients. Furthermore, multivariate Cox regression analyses showed that eIF3f expression was an independent predictor for the overall survival of patients with GC.
